高冗余性机车网络控制系统的制作方法

文档序号:17986026发布日期:2019-06-22 00:25阅读:679来源:国知局
高冗余性机车网络控制系统的制作方法

本发明涉及机车网络控制系统,具体为高冗余性机车网络控制系统。



背景技术:

现代化机车的控制普遍通过网络实现,机车关键部件均采用安装有实时、多任务操纵系统的微机控制系统的智能化控制单元实现。各控制单元,诸如整车控制单元(vcu)、远程输入输出模块(riom)、牵引控制单元(tcu)、辅助控制单元(acu)、制动控制单元(bcu)、司机显示单元(ddu)、车门控制单元(dcu)、空调控制单元(hvac)以及机车重联网关(gw)、自动驾驶系统(atc)等需进行互联互通,以进行控制指令与状态数据的交互。

机车的控制网络一般采用星型拓扑结构,即各控制单元均与vcu进行通信,由vcu收集整车的信息,并进行相关的运算,同时将自身数据及其他控制单元数据进行发送、转发。具体地,riom将其采集到司机操作指令、机车状态信息及riom的自身状态通过车载网络通信至vcu,vcu根据riom的反馈信息及其他网络节点通过网络反馈的信息进行综合逻辑运算,并将最终运算出的控制动作指令通过车载网络发送至riom及其他网络节点。vcu是整车网络控制系统的中枢,vcu的可靠性及冗余性直接决定机车运行的智能化程度,甚至决定着机车的可运行性。

为提高机车网络控制系统的可靠性及冗余性:

1)网络控制系统中使用两台vcu,两台vcu进行冷备份或热备份。但两台vcu均采用单电源板供电,vcu的供电系统无冗余性;两台vcu集成在一块母板上,母板异常或单一供电回路异常时,两台vcu同时失效。

2)网络控制系统中使用两台或多台riom进行机车数据的采集及对执行部件的控制。但每台riom均采用单电源板供电,riom的供电系统无冗余性;机车某个状态反馈信号分两路进入riom两块状态采集板卡,但单一的供电回路异常时,此状态反馈信号的两路冗余信号同时失效;机车某个执行部件控制信号由riom的两块控制板卡的输出进行控制,但单一的供电回路异常时,此执行部件的两路冗余控制信号同时失效。同时,riom上的冗余采集信号的取舍直接采用“逻辑或”或“逻辑与”运算方法,未判断riom上采集通道自身的状态,逻辑运算结果缺乏真实性;并且,riom上的冗余控制信号使用同时驱动的方法,riom上的多个控制开关(继电器或mosfet)同时动作,对riom的电源板造成一定的冲击。



技术实现要素:

本发明解决现有机车网络控制系统可靠冗余性差的问题,提供一种高冗余性机车网络控制系统。

本发明是采用如下技术方案实现的:高冗余性机车网络控制系统,包括两台vcu,两台或多台riom;两台vcu分别布置在两块背部母板上,单块背部母板上集成两块电源板,以此使vcu的供电具备冗余性,降低因电源故障导致整台整车控制单元失效的概率。每台riom上集成1#和2#两块电源板,以此使riom的供电具备冗余性,降低因电源故障导致整台远程输入输出模块失效的概率。

每台riom有多个数字量输入板和多个数字量输出板,多个数字量输入板中有1#电源板单独供电的,也有2#电源板单独供电的;多个数字量输出板有1#电源板单独供电的,也有2#电源板单独供电的;对机车的关键数字量输入信号,如机车运行方向信号、牵引级位信号、制动级位信号、紧急制动信号等,应将机车的关键数字量输入信号及其冗余信号分别接入riom由1#电源板供电的数字量输入板和2#电源板供电的数字量输入板;对机车的关键输出信号,如空气制动压缩机控制指令、受电弓控制指令、主断路器控制指令等,应将机车的关键输出信号及其冗余指令分别由1#电源板供电的数字量输出板控制和2#电源板供电的数字量输出板控制。通过上述对riom的冗余输入输出信号进行合理化设计,将互为冗余的两路输入输出冗余信号分别接入不同的板卡,冗余信号的有效性不受单一供电电源回路异常以及单一板卡异常的影响,进一步提高系统的可靠冗余性。

两台vcu通过当前日期的奇偶性进行主、从配置(如,奇数天1号vcu为主,偶数天为从),主vcu执行整车的控制及网络递信功能;从vcu通过主vcu与从vcu间的通信监视主vcu发送的主从配置信息及主vcu的心跳信号;主vcu内部故障时,将释放其主控制权,原从vcu竞争为主控制权,原主vcu将处于静默状态,不再竞争主控制权;从vcu监测到主vcu心跳信号异常时,将直接获取主控制权,原主vcu不再竞争主控制权。两台vcu通过采用上述的“轮值”制,实现冗余运行,使两台vcu的使用寿命保持一致,便于同型部件的检修、更换。

对riom上的冗余采集信号,先根据riom的上电自检的结果确定要使用的采集通道(每个数字量输入板有多个采集通道),当冗余采集通道均异常,riom向vcu发出故障信号(vcu进行故障报警);当一个冗余采集通道正常时,vcu通过该正常的采集通道采集信号;当冗余采集通道均正常时,vcu先判断采集信号是否为关键数字量输入信号,如果是关键数字量输入信号,将冗余通道信号进行逻辑同或运算,以判断两冗余通道信号是否相同,如果相同则将该相同的冗余通道信号作为vcu后续的运算信号,如果不相同,则vcu发出报警信号,此时需待机车停止运行后,将riom重新上电自检,如果不是关键数字量输入信号,vcu将冗余通道信号进行逻辑或运算,以判断两冗余通道信号的变化状态,对非关键的常闭型开关,riom的采集信号由true变为false时,vcu认为该开关状态发生变化;对非关键的常开型开关,riom的采集信号由false变为true时,vcu认为该开关状态发生变化。vcu检测到riom采集的信号状态发生变化后,vcu将相应地改变相关的控制指令或控制数据,并通过车载网络将更新后的控制指令或控制数据实时的通信至riom及其他网络节点。本发明对冗余的数字量输入信号的取舍根据板卡自检结果、信号类型(关键信号、非关键信号)、部件类型(常开型、常闭型)要素进行取舍,在riom正常运行时,根据两个冗余通道的采集信号的一致性对信号的有效性进行二次仲裁。使riom的冗余功能更完善。

对机车的关键控制输出信号,如空气制动压缩机控制指令、受电弓控制指令、主断路器控制指令等,riom的互为冗余的两路控制通道依次间隔0.5秒动作,对执行部件进行驱动,以减少浪涌电流对riom电源板、控制执行部件的冲击。

本发明中vcu及riom使用双电源供电,增加了网络控制系统供电的冗余性,减少由电源回路故障(如供电断路器故障、供电线缆故障、电源板故障等)引起的机破现象,降低机车被救援的概率。本发明中两台vcu采用“轮值”制,使两台vcu的使用寿命保持一致,便于同型部件的检修、更换。本发明中机车的关键数字量输入信号及其冗余信号分别接入由不同电源板供电的数字量输入板卡,使关键输入信号的冗余性更强。输入信号的选取结合板卡自检结果、信号类型、部件类型要素,使冗余信号的选取更合理。本发明中机车的关键控制指令及其冗余指令分别由不同电源板供电的输出板卡控制,使关键控制指令的冗余性更强。同部件的冗余的控制信号依次接通,减少浪涌电流对riom电源板、控制执行部件的冲击。

附图说明

图1为本发明vcu外部及内部供电图;

图2为本发明riom外部及内部供电图;

图3为本发明vcu的主控制权竞争机制流程图;

图4为本发明riom冗余输入信号的取舍方法流程图。

具体实施方式

高冗余性机车网络控制系统,包括两台vcu,两台或多台riom;两台vcu分别布置在两块背部母板上,单块背部母板上集成两块电源板。具体实施时,外部供电使用两个空气断路器分别对单块背部母板上的两块电源板进行供电,防止单一外部供电异常跳闸时导致整台vcu失效。每台riom上集成1#和2#两块电源板。具体实施时,外部供电使用两个空气断路器分别对每台riom上的两块电源板进行供电,防止单一外部供电异常跳闸时导致整台riom失效。

每台riom有多个数字量输入板和多个数字量输出板,多个数字量输入板中有1#电源板单独供电的,也有2#电源板卡单独供电的;多个数字量输出板有1#电源板单独供电的,也有2#电源板单独供电的;对机车的关键数字量输入信号,如机车运行方向信号、牵引级位信号、制动级位信号、紧急制动信号等,应将机车的关键数字量输入信号及其冗余信号分别接入riom由1#电源板供电的数字量输入板和2#电源板供电的数字量输入板;对机车的关键输出信号,如空气制动压缩机控制指令、受电弓控制指令、主断路器控制指令等,应将机车的关键输出信号及其冗余指令分别由1#电源板供电的数字量输出板控制和2#电源板供电的数字量输出板控制。

两台vcu通过当前日期的奇偶性进行主、从配置(如,奇数天1号vcu为主,偶数天为从),主vcu执行整车的控制及网络递信功能;从vcu通过主vcu与从vcu间的通信监视主vcu发送的主从配置信息及主vcu的心跳信号;主vcu内部故障时,将释放其主控制权,原从vcu竞争为主控制权,原主vcu将处于静默状态,不再竞争主控制权;从vcu监测到主vcu心跳信号异常时,将直接获取主控制权,原主vcu不再竞争主控制权。

对riom上的冗余采集信号,先根据riom的上电自检的结果确定要使用的采集通道(每个数字量输入板有多个采集通道),当冗余采集通道均异常,riom向vcu发出故障信号(vcu进行故障报警);当一个冗余采集通道正常时,vcu通过该正常的采集通道采集信号;当冗余采集通道均正常时,vcu先判断采集信号是否为关键数字量输入信号,如果是关键数字量输入信号,将冗余通道信号进行逻辑同或运算,以判断两冗余通道信号是否相同,如果相同则将该相同的冗余通道信号作为vcu后续的运算信号,如果不相同,则vcu发出报警信号,此时需待机车停止运行后,将riom重新上电自检,如果不是关键数字量输入信号,vcu将冗余通道信号进行逻辑或运算,以判断两冗余通道信号的变化状态,对非关键的常闭型开关,riom的采集信号由true变为false时,vcu认为该开关状态发生变化;对非关键的常开型开关,riom的采集信号由false变为true时,vcu认为该开关状态发生变化。vcu检测到riom采集的信号状态发生变化后,vcu将相应地改变相关的控制指令或控制数据,并通过车载网络将更新后的控制指令或控制数据实时的通信至riom及其他网络节点。

对机车的关键控制输出信号,如空气制动压缩机控制指令、受电弓控制指令、主断路器控制指令等,riom的互为冗余的两路控制通道依次间隔0.5秒动作,对执行部件进行驱动,以减少浪涌电流对riom电源板、控制执行部件的冲击。

当前第1页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1